THE DIVES There are five categories of dives according to the type of takeoff and flight. In platform diving, an additional category — the armstand dive — is added: Forward dive: the diver faces forwards and rotates forwards away from the board. Backward dive: the diver faces backwards and rotates backwards away from the board. Reverse dive: the diver faces forwards and rotates backwards towards the board.
